Datum TambourDoor™ Systems are designed to work in conjunction with stationary shelving only!
Tambour Door Systems™ are designed for Datum's 4Post™, ThinStak
®
and Vu-Stak
®
Shelving. For
any compatibility issues with other manufacturer's shelving, please consult factory before ordering.

STEP 1
Determine overall height and width of cabinet.
Refer to diagram for proper dimensions. The Datum
TambourDoor™ mounts to the top of each shelving unit, increasing
overall unit height by 10". Consult local fire code regulations
when any fire sprinklers are visible. When calculating overall
height, dimension to be rounded to nearest whole number where
applicable. Example: 64-1/4" high to be rounded to 64" high.
STEP 2
Specify color.
TambourDoors™ are available in two colors only. Refer to the
following chart for color specification. Choose standard paint color
selection for door frame and housing. See chart below for the
corresponding tambour color.
